Keith OsborneBuyers can enjoy luxury at an apartment development in Kent which has won the housebuilding industry’s most prestigious award.
Sunningdale House Developments’ flagship Sandgate Pavilions scheme in Encombe, Sandgate, won Gold in the Best Luxury Development at the WhatHouse? Awards 2020. The company also won Silver for Best Luxury House for Seascape, a one-off detached seafront property in Littlestone, also in Kent.
Sandgate Pavilions is a collection of just 36 one-, two- and three-bedroom apartments set across three impressive buildings, with prices ranging from £675,000 to £1.75million, and have already attracted interest from celebrity potential buyers, including well-loved stars of stage and screen and artists.
Nearby Folkestone and Hythe have enjoyed a resurgence of interest due to improved High Speed rail links to the City. Folkestone West railway station is two miles from Sandgate Pavilions and offers a High Speed service to St Pancras International. Calais is 35 minutes from the Eurotunnel Folkestone Terminal.
The design of Sandgate Pavilions is focused on uninterrupted views of the English Channel in the area of outstanding coastal beauty. The vision was to bring a Riviera style to the area, with every apartment facing south, having perfect views and basking in the acoustics of the sea. Spacious terraces with seamless glass balustrades are ideal for outdoor entertaining and watching sunsets, boats or the lights of France.
Each apartment has unique interior design and a luxury specification. The joinery has been sourced from Spanish craftspeople and the bespoke kitchens from Germany. Detail includes handmade baths, hand-crafted fitted wardrobes and individually designed tiling.
